Development of User-friendly Software for Design of Stimulation Protocols

This research is part of the design if FET of walking in hemiplegic individuals. The main research is the development of the Windows based software and the interface for programming of a neural prosthesis (electronic stimulator). The future software should be supported with a PDA technology, and it has to allow selection of the interface that is most appropriate for the given groups of users. The software had to include the support fro the evidence based medicine. The main modeling contribution in the new software will be an improved control algorithm for assisting walking with a multi channel electronic stimulation. This model will specifically address the minimal sensory input and overcome the possible sensory failures. This part of the project should be aggregated with the efforts of UNA Consulting, Belgrade.
